National Diploma in Adventure Sports
What will I be learning?
As part of the course you will study leadership skills, land based skills, waterbased skills, training & fitness, health & safety, nutrition, coaching and anatomy & physiology. During your course you will have the opportunity to gain additional qualifications including:
Kayaking - BCU (British Canoe Union) 1-5 Star awards, Whitewater Safety & Rescue, Coaching awards levels 1-3, White Water Safety and Rescue; Single Pitch Award,climbing wall award
MTLB Walking Group Leaders; Powerboating - RYA (Royal Yachting Association) Powerboat level 1-2, RYA Safety Boat Certificate
First Aid, Sports Leaders UK level 1 Award in Community Sports Leadership, National Pool Lifeguard Qualification as well as the opportunity to join other outdoor pursuits such as yachting, orienteering, sailing and shorebased courses, sea and surf kayaking.
As part of the course there will also be opportunities to go on various overseas expeditions, trips and residentials.
How will I learn?
You will be undertaking a course that consists of 18 units over 2 years. If you complete your 18 units this is the equivalent to 3 'A' Levels (you have the possibility of attaining 360 UCAS points). You are graded at Pass, Merit & Distinction level for each unit. You are assessed through a series of assignments which produce a portfolio of coursework. Assessment methods may include the following; writing reports, presentations, practicals, video analysis and witness observation/statements.
What else might I want to know?
South Devon College's Adventure Sport department will operate from the new state of the art centre at Noss on the River Dart. Our Marine Academy offers an excellent range of courses and we have access to fantastic equipment and facilities including a yacht, dinghys, kayaks and powerboats.
What can I do afterwards?
This qualification will prepare you for entry to Higher Education, where you can undertake a BSc in adventure sport or continue your studies at the college following a foundation degree in adventure sport or yachting. Depending on your progression throughout the course you may well enter a adventure sport establishment as a professional instructor.
